“1: From a Land Down Under”

"1: From a Land Down Under" kicks off Battlefields #1 with a gripping wartime tale set in the skies over Europe. Written by Garth Ennis and brought to life by P. J. Holden’s dynamic art, the story follows Harding, a gifted pilot newly in command of a Wellington bomber crew nearing the end of their tour. When an inexperienced flyer joins the group, tensions rise—until a daring aerial maneuver under fire earns their respect and transforms fear into fierce loyalty. The cover by Garry Leach captures the intensity of the moment, perfectly framing the stakes of survival and leadership.

Full plot ⚠ may contain spoilers

▸ Reveal full plot — may contain spoilers

Harding, brilliant at flight school but untested in combat, takes command of a bomber crew that needs only three more missions to complete its tour and be sent home to Australia. An inexperienced pilot makes them resentful and frightened, but while under attack he saves their lives by performing terrifying stunts with the Wellington bomber, converting them into enthusiastic supporters.
